Transaction 1c3e26d756ae03d31fe44a24083329ae9645cbb762b142460b6f700a2dfb8236
1 Input
1 Output
-
1c3e26d756ae03d31fe44a24083329ae9645cbb762b142460b6f700a2dfb8236:0
- value
- 329913
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1d012961b00b71a7afed527dad46d52b712dc38d OP_EQUAL
- address
- 34LNupUxq5LXRwQaA5n6pzQw8vrxDKoTB3